The Killers - Mr. Brightside
Mr. Brightside, the iconic breakthrough single by The Killers, originated from a deeply personal experience of heartbreak for frontman Brandon Flowers. The lyrics were penned by Flowers at the age of 19 or 20, following the discovery of his girlfriend cheating on him in a bar. Guitarist Dave Keuning had already composed the music, and the two combined their efforts to create one of the band's earliest songs. The track's distinctive repetitive structure, particularly the identical first and second verses, arose from Flowers' procrastination in writing a new verse. Vocally, Flowers drew inspiration from David Bowie's urgent delivery in "Queen Bitch" and aimed to emulate Iggy Pop's monotone style from "Sweet Sixteen," though his own sweeter voice and youth shaped the final sound. The song quickly became a staple in The Killers' live performances, even at their very first show. Despite never reaching number one in the UK, "Mr. Brightside" has achieved extraordinary longevity on the charts, earning it the title of the UK's biggest single of all time yet to reach the top spot, and has become a cultural phenomenon, often referred to as the UK's alternative national anthem.
The song was primarily written in late 2001, shortly after Brandon Flowers and Dave Keuning first met and began collaborating. It saw its initial limited release in the United Kingdom on September 29, 2003, through the independent label Lizard King. Following this, a more widespread global release occurred in May 2004, preceding the debut of their first studio album, Hot Fuss, which was released in June 2004.
